BYD Song L DM-i

On July 25, 2024, the BYD Song L DM-i was officially launched, with a total of 5 models available at a price range of 135800 to 175800 yuan. At the same time, the official also launched six major listing rights, including finance, rejuvenation, smart connectivity, warranty, charging, and extended warranty services. The BYD Song L DM-i is positioned as a mid size SUV and will be sold on Wangchao website in the future, filling the product gap between the Song Pro DM-i and Tang DM-i. The biggest highlight of the new car is the installation of BYD’s fifth generation DM technology, with a maximum comprehensive range of up to 1500 kilometers.

BYD Song L DM-i Price
75km Leading Model135800CNY
112km Leading Model145800CNY
112km Transcend Model155800CNY
160km Transcend Model165800CNY
160km Excellent Model175800CNY

In terms of appearance, the vehicle still continues the Wang Chaowang family design style. Its upper part is very similar to the previously launched Song L pure electric version, except for the addition of a large-sized grille design for engine heat dissipation, and the two sides are also equipped with ventilation openings to enhance the sportiness. In terms of body color, the new car will offer four options: ice green, French green, tea crystal gray, and Runyu white.

Side View Of BYD Song L DM-i
Side View Of BYD Song L DM-i

Moving to the side, the wheel arches of the Song L DM-i adopt a round rectangular design, which, combined with the upper ribs, creates a good sense of power. It is equipped with 19 inch low wind resistance dragon scale wheels inside, and the tire model is Jinhu 235/50 R19. In addition, it also features a hidden door handle design to showcase its new energy attributes, while the new Song PLUS DM-i still adopts a transmission door handle design. In terms of body size, the new car has dimensions of 4780/1898/1670mm in length, width, and height, and a wheelbase of 2782mm.

At the rear of the car, the new car has a large area of chrome decoration at the D-pillar position, which is connected to a two-stage rear spoiler design. The through type taillights adopt a “Chinese knot” style structure for the lamp cavity, showing a good sense of fashion overall. The black and silver rear bumper showcases a certain off-road attribute, and the exhaust also adopts a hidden design to form a cohesive whole.

Entering the car, the overall interior layout of the new car is consistent with the Qin L DM-i, but the three spoke steering wheel and T-shaped center console layout seem to intentionally imitate the shape of the “Song” character. In terms of color matching, Jinsha pottery color scheme is used, combined with 31 color ambient lights, which is very charming.

In terms of configuration, the new car will be equipped with a suspended 15.6-inch central control screen with a built-in DiLink 100 operating system, using a 6nm process chip and a computing power of 136k. In addition, there are HUD head up display, 10 speaker Infinity sound system, 50W wireless charging, heated steering wheel, and DiPilot level driving assistance features with paddle shifters for lane changing, among others.

The car adopts a 5-seat layout, with thick seats overall. The front row is equipped with electric seat adjustment, heating and ventilation functions, and the rear row has air conditioning vents and charging ports. The space in the trunk also performs well, with a storage capacity of 459 liters and a maximum capacity of 1550 liters when the rear seats are folded down.

In terms of power, the Song L DM-i is equipped with the fifth generation DM technology, which consists of a 1.5L engine and an electric motor. The maximum power of the engine is 74kW, the maximum power of the electric motor is 160kW, and the maximum thermal efficiency of the engine reaches 46.06%. Its power battery will provide two capacities of 12.9kWh, 18.3kWh, and 26.6kWh, corresponding to pure electric range of 75km, 112km, and 160km (CLTC condition), comprehensive range of 1450km and 1500km respectively, and fuel consumption of 3.90L/100km (NEDC condition). In addition, the new car also supports a 6kW external discharge function, enriching outdoor usage scenarios.
